Details
A vulnerability was found in Samsung Smart Phone (Smartphone Operating System) (affected version unknown). It has been rated as problematic. This issue affects an unknown functionality of the component LmsAssemblyTrackerCTC. The manipulation with an unknown input leads to a access control vulnerability. Using CWE to declare the problem leads to CWE-284. The product does not restrict or incorrectly restricts access to a resource from an unauthorized actor. Impacted is confidentiality. The summary by CVE is:
PendingIntent hijacking in LmsAssemblyTrackerCTC prior to SMR Sep-2023 Release 1 allows local attacker to gain arbitrary file access.
The weakness was disclosed 09/06/2023. It is possible to read the advisory at security.samsungmobile.com. The identification of this vulnerability is CVE-2023-30720 since 04/14/2023. The technical details are unknown and an exploit is not publicly available. The attack technique deployed by this issue is T1068 according to MITRE ATT&CK.
Upgrading eliminates this vulnerability.
